Enable `clippy::suspicious_to_owned` (#9004)
Kirpal Grewal
created
Another small change: calling to owned on the `Cow` was cloning the
`Cow`, not its contents and so calling `clone` makes this more explicit
Change summary
Cargo.toml | 1 -
crates/workspace/src/workspace.rs | 2 +-
2 files changed, 1 insertion(+), 2 deletions(-)
Detailed changes
@@ -400,7 +400,6 @@ non_canonical_clone_impl = "allow"
non_canonical_partial_ord_impl = "allow"
reversed_empty_ranges = "allow"
single_range_in_vec_init = "allow"
-suspicious_to_owned = "allow"
type_complexity = "allow"
[workspace.metadata.cargo-machete]
@@ -224,7 +224,7 @@ impl Clone for Toast {
fn clone(&self) -> Self {
Toast {
id: self.id,
- msg: self.msg.to_owned(),
+ msg: self.msg.clone(),
on_click: self.on_click.clone(),
}
}